Who does it

Tasks are open to the whole household by default. Gianna only assigns one to a person if you say so ("that one's mine", "ask James to do it") — she never quietly puts it all on one of you.

Repeating tasks

Say it once and it keeps coming back: "put the bins out every other Tuesday", "water the plants every 3 days", "pay the cleaner on the 1st of each month". When you mark a repeating task done, Gianna sets up the next one automatically.

Finishing things

"Done the dentist" — Gianna marks it off and names it back so you can catch a wrong match. Ask "what's on my list?" any time.
